This lure may become your secret weapon.  It’s not just a lure, it’s a system.  From start to finish, this lure will catch Muskies (Bass Pike and Walleyes too) all season long.  By using this system, you will learn structure better than any locator can teach you.

It excels fished parallel to weedlines, drop offs, points, and breaklines in 5 to 25 feet of water. The Musky Hare is 8" long and weighs 1.5 ounces.

It’s a jig, but whatever you do don’t jig it!  Cast it out and let it settle to the bottom.  Point the rod at the lure and reel three cranks.  Watch the line.  When it settles back, reel three cranks and watch the line.  Repeat all the way back to the boat.  Strikes will normally occur as the lure settles back to the bottom and you will see the tell-tale hop of the line.  Set the hook.

When the Musky Hare is below the boat, reel straight up as though it is fleeing and watch for follows.  If you get a follow, do the normal figure-eight.  But if the fish doesn’t hit, let the Musky Hare free-fall back to the bottom.   Once again, it’s getting away and the Musky will make a beeline after it.

Keep one rigged on an extra rod for other follows.  This could be the best throw-back lure for follows you have ever used. 

Another way to cover more water with the Musky Hare is to swim it.  Cast it out and let it get to the bottom.  Then using the rod (lifting 12-18”) and reeling continuously, keep it swimming just above the bottom, over rocks, over weeds, making occasional contact.

The Musky Hare weighs about ¾ ounce wet and fishes best on a medium-heavy spinning rod or a bass “flippin” rod loaded with 12-17 pound clear-blue line.

It sports a 60# wire leader and heavy duty custom hook.  Air dry thoroughly before storing.
